'Six Mile Post' brings home awards from regional press institute in Savannah

By Lindy Dugger
[email protected]
Assistant Editor

'Six Mile Post' Editor Sam Chapman poses with the SMP's awards from the Southern Regional Press Institute in February.Four members of the "Six Mile Post" and two SMP advisers recently attended the 54th annual Southern Regional Press Institute in Savannah, Ga.

The institute, which was held at Savannah State University, was Feb. 24 and 25.

The theme for this year's institute was "Visual Journalism in a Digital Age." Many other topics were also discussed at workshops as well.

Overall, the "Six Mile Post" received nine awards in the institute's newspaper contest. The "Six Mile Post" won first place overall in the Outstanding College Newspaper category in the two-year division.

"I'm very proud of all our writers," said SMP Editor Sam Chapman. "They work hard to make this newspaper the best that it can be."

Sandy Watkins received first place in the Outstanding Feature Writing category and former "Six Mile Post" writer Bobby Moore received second.

Lindy Dugger won first place in both the Outstanding Column/Editorial Writing category and the Outstanding Sports Writing category.

Former SMP writers Jason Sapp and Michael Miller received second in the categories Outstanding Column/Editorial Writing and Outstanding Sports Writing, respectively.

In the Outstanding Photography division, SMP photographers also claimed first and second places. The late Rick Climer won first and SMP Chief Photographer Josh Grubb won second.

Material submitted to the SRPI contest was from the 2004 print year.
